Old Mail Sorter Gets Upcycled as an Phone Holder

Is organizing all of the iPhones and iPads in your house like herding cats? Today’s yard sale upcycle will take a sad, old mail sorter and give it a new life as an iPhone holder. This DIY is something anyone can do and only took about 5-10 minutes (not including drying time). You have to see the end result!
This is what it started as – your ordinary mail/bill sorter that everyone used back in the day. I love yard sale and estate sale finds! The second I saw this, I knew exactly what it’s new life would be.
First, it got a few coats of white spray paint. And then I used an adhesive stencil to paint our family initial. The “B” was lonely, so I used some painters tape and marked off a stripe to paint below it. A little bit bled through, but I knew that if I tried to fix it with white paint, it either wouldn’t match or I would then bleed the white into the blue stripe. Sometimes in life you have to say whatevs and call it done.
